Riyadh Airports Company is a newly established company as part of the aviation sector privatization program in the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ia. Riyadh airports are currently working to manage and operate King Khalid International Airport in the capital Riyadh, in addition to developing the infrastructure for King Khalid Airport and conducting expansion of new services and facilities, in addition to existing facilities.
